Appears as

A cat, a toad, a man — or all three heads at once; he speaks hoarsely.

Office

Grants the power of becoming invisible.

Notes

The first spirit of the Goetia, ruling in the East. The name derives from the West Semitic god Baʿal (“lord”), a chief deity of Canaan whom later demonology recast as an infernal king.

Apocrypha

The wiki casts Bael as a fallen Cherub who sided with Lucifer in the War in Heaven; according to the Zohar he once ranked equal to the archangel Raphael. Astarte is named as his consort and Mephistopheles as his son, and he stood among Hell's foremost kings before being eclipsed by Belial. He descends from the Canaanite fertility god Baal ("the lord") and is likened to Zeus, Jupiter and Enlil; per Rudd he is opposed by the Shem angel Vehuiah, while the Grand Grimoire places him under Lucifuge Rofocale.
